Today is the earliest start of the season, and I'm glad they don't make a habit of this. I believe the game isn't on either local station, so I imagine MLB/.tv will be the only way to go - and, of course, that will only be possible for those not in either market. Not likely to be much of an audience for this one, I suspect. However, the D-backs have already assured themselves of a split of the four-game set. If they can win today, it'll mean the road-trip finished 3-4, which is a good deal better than seemed likely after we were swept in Chicago. Whether they do or not is in the hands of Saunders and the rest of the team...

Stephen Drew and Miguel Montero get the day off, and Young is back at CF for Arizona. At least the lack of a broadcast means we won't have to be reminded every other pitch of how Mike Leake went to ASU. We faced Leake twice last season, and though his record was 1-0, Arizona hit him pretty hard, tagging him for nine earned runs in 11.2 innings. Hopefully we can sneak away with a quick victory today, and return to Phoenix with a series win, for the ten-game homestand which follows.
